New Horizons in Natural Compound Research Summary

New Horizons in Natural Compound Research by Surya Nandan Meena (DSK PDF at Department of Chemistry, Savitribai Phule Pune University, Pune, India)

New Horizons in Natural Compound Research provides the latest updates in natural compound research (plant, microbes, algae, fungi) and their novel applications in health, agriculture and environment. The book gives recent advances in the extraction of natural compounds, cutting-edge approaches for natural compound purifications, and emerging trends in natural compound screening and identification. In addition, it provides a detailed explanation of the databases and libraries of natural compounds, as well as their significance. Sections focus on research and multidisciplinary practical techniques of natural product research, encouraging young scientists to pursue unique research while also generating strong research ideas. From a future perspective, this book acts as a guide to identify potential areas and new research opportunities in the field of natural products and their service towards human beings, animals and the environment.

About Surya Nandan Meena (DSK PDF at Department of Chemistry, Savitribai Phule Pune University, Pune, India)

Dr. Surya Nandan Meena is currently a DSK PDF at Department of Chemistry, Savitribai Phule Pune University, Pune, India. Earlier Dr. Meena has secured the National Postdoctoral Fellowship through Department of Science and Technology (DST), India and worked at National Institute of Oceanography, Goa for two years. He has completed his MSc (Agri) Plant Biotechnology from University of Agriculture Sciences, Dharwad, India and Ph.D. in Biotechnology from the Department of Biotechnology, Goa University, Goa India through research fellowship of Department of Biotechnology (DBT). Dr. Meena has more than 5 years of postdoctoral research experience in natural products chemistry which resulted in more than 10 peer reviewed research papers in international journals, three book chapters and editors of two books in Elsevier. Dr. Meena has presented his research work in different national and international conferences. Dr. Vinod Nandre is working as a postdoctoral fellow in the Department of Chemistry, Savitribai Phule Pune University, Pune, India. His postdoctoral work is based on silica extraction from e-waste and rice husk. He has obtained his PhD from Savitribai Phule Pune University, Pune on the topic of arsenic metabolism in prokaryotic system and arsenic removal from waste. He has 21 international publications and 1 patent based on phosphate removal from industrial waste sample. He also has two book chapters to his credit. Kodam is Professor of Biochemistry at the Department of Chemistry, Savitribai Phule Pune University, Pune, India. Dr. Kodam's research interests are focused on environmental biotechnology. In particular, his research team is working on biodegradation of organic pollutants, arsenic and metal bioremediation. He has 27 years of teaching and research experiences and he has supervised 16 students for their doctoral studies and mentored five postdoctoral fellows. He has published around 100 research publications and 4 book chapters. His citations are 2704 with a h-index of 29. He is also working on biotransformation reactions for synthesis of natural products and cytotoxicity analysis. He has reported two novel bacterial species, namely Alishewanella solinquinati and Microvirga indica isolated from dyes and metal contaminated soils, respectively. His research work has been presented in many international conferences. He has been awarded as Fellow of Maharashtra Academy of Sciences, India for his valuable contributions in the field of environmental biotechnology. Dr. Ram Swaroop Meena is an Agronomist working in the Department of Agronomy, Institute of Agricultural Sciences, Banaras Hindu University (BHU), Varanasi, India. Dr. Meena has been awarded Raman Research Fellowship by the Ministry of Education, Government of India. He has completed his postdoctoral research on soil carbon sequestration under Padma Shri Prof. Rattan Lal, World Food Prize Laureate, Columbus, USA. Dr. Meena has completed 10 external funded projects including, MHRD, ICAR, DST, etc.

Table of Contents

1. Natural compounds for health and environment: past, present and future 2. Recent advances in extraction of natural compounds 3. Cutting edge approaches for natural compound purifications 4. Emerging trends in natural compound screening and identifications 5. Natural chemical diversity: related to origin, space and time 6. Diversity of chemical Skeletons: Different Strategies to benefit from diversity 7. Databases and libraries of natural compounds: Benefits and future prospects 8. Modern approaches for mining of novel compounds 9. Small molecules Vs. biologics 10. Drugs Discovery from Fungi: Past, Present and Future 11. Marine oligosaccharides: Enzymatic preparation, purification and its application in biomedicine 12. Marine Microalgae: an emerging source of pharmaceuticals and Bioactive Compounds 13. Anti-nutritional factors with medicinal properties 14. enzyme Vs organocatalysis 15. Role of natural compounds in chemoprevention foods 16. Effect of Medicinal plant extract: A novel concept of management and Treatment of Sickle Cell Disease 17. Green synthesis of natural compounds 18. Drug repurposing: A computational approach 19. Compound synergy in natural crude extract: A novel concept in drug formulation 20. Natural compounds for animal free disease scaffold model 21. Informatics and Computational Methods in Natural Product Drug Discovery 22. Natural compounds as insecticides: A novel understanding 23. Natural compounds as pesticide-emerging trends prospects and challenges 24. Natural compounds as herbicides and Nano-formulations 25. Role of natural compounds in metal removing strategies 26. Natural compounds for bioremediation and biodegradation of pesticides 27. Cyclodextrin derived from natural source as an essential component in biopharmaceutical formulation 28. Policies, regulatory requirements and risks in natural product research
